    Abstract - (Show below) - (Hide below)

    This standard is included in DIN Handbook 13-4. Describes requirements and test methods for pipes that are formed on site by spirally winding and jointing a pre-manufactured profiled plastics strip using a dedicated winding machine in front of the open end of an existing pipeline (e.g. in a manhole).
